Steering Column - Removal
REMOVAL
NOTE: Before proceeding, Service Precautions
1. Place front wheels of vehicle in STRAIGHT-AHEAD position.
2. Disconnect and isolate the battery negative (-) cable. Wait two minutes for the airbag system reserve capacitor to discharge before beginning any steering column, instrument panel, or airbag system/component service.
WARNING: When an undeployed airbag is to be removed from the vehicle, first disconnect and isolate the battery negative (ground) cable. Allow the airbag system reserve capacitor to discharge for two minutes before beginning any airbag system or component service. Personal injury may result if this procedure is not followed.
3. Remove driver airbag mounting screws (4).
4. Lift airbag (3) from mount and disconnect two airbag squib connectors (1, 2) and horn connector (5). Remove driver airbag.
5. Disconnect speed control wiring connector (2) at clockspring (3) (center terminal).
6. Remove steering wheel retaining bolt (5).
7. Remove damper (4).
8. Remove steering wheel (3) from steering column (1) using standard wheel puller.
9. Access and remove knee blocker airbag. Knee Blocker Airbag - Removal
10. Remove three screws (7) fastening lower shroud (6) to upper shroud (3) and column (1).
11. Using hands, gently press inward at seams between shrouds at points where inner locking tabs exist, unlocking tabs.
12. Remove upper (3), then lower (6) shroud.
13. Remove column wiring harness (8) routing clip (2) from left side of column.
14. Remove screw (2) on bottom of column, then slide multi-function switch housing (3) (with switches and clockspring) off column.
15. Disconnect steering column coupling at intermediate shaft. To do so:
a. Remove hair pin (7) at end of coupling pinch bolt.
b. Loosen nut and remove pinch bolt (8).
c. Remove intermediate shaft (1) from coupling.
16. Remove four nuts (5, 6) fastening steering column (4) to column mounting bracket (2). Remove steering column.
